Key Facts

  • Albert Delaage's place of birth was Paris[2].
  • Albert Delaage was born on 1816[3].
  • Albert Delaage was born on May 29, 1816[6].
  • Albert Delaage died on 1896[4].
  • Albert Delaage died on July 9, 1896[7].
  • A child of Albert Delaage was Henri Delaage[8].
  • Albert Delaage held citizenship in France[9].
  • Albert Delaage worked as an architect[5].
  • Albert Delaage was a member of Société centrale des architectes[10].
  • Albert Delaage was a member of Fondation Taylor[11].
  • Albert Delaage is recorded as male[12].
